One of Birmingham’s longest-running reggae events has announced it has relocated to a new home.

Jam Jah Mondays, which was established in 2001, has relocated from The Bull’s Head in Moseley to The Dark Horse nearby.

The night, associated with the Balsall Heath-based Friendly Fire record label, features a selection of reggae and dancehall records, alongside live percussion and artist performances.

Jam Jah Mondays relaunches at The Dark Horse, Moseley on Monday October 12th, from 9pm.
